I promise you, once you have made your own Potato Croquettes you will never go back to shop bought again. I used to love Potato Croquettes meals when I was young and have to admit for years thinking that making your own would be too much of a faff. But seriously, they are very much worth it.

I’m always wary of saying a recipe is great for using up leftover potato as it sounds a bit pretentious and quite frankly I don’t want to presume that everyone else is as bad at portion control as me. If you end up boiling potatoes especially for this recipe though, its not the end of the world.
